EASY KETO CHICKEN BACON RANCH CASSEROLE

Total Time: 50 minutes | Active Prep Time: 15 minutes | Cooking Time: 35 minutes
Difficulty: Super Easy | Diet: Keto, Gluten-Free, Low-Carb | Serves: 6

Ingredients

For the Casserole Base:

  • 1.5 lbs boneless, skinless chicken breasts or thighs, cut into 1-inch cubes

  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der

  • 1 teaspoon onion powder

  • ½ teaspoon smoked paprika

  • Salt and black pepper to taste

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il or avocado oil

  • 8 oz (about 8 slices) bacon, cooked until crisp and crumbled

  • 1 medium head of cauliflower, cut into small florets (about 5-6 cups)

For the Creamy Ranch Sauce:

  • 8 oz (1 block) full-fat cream cheese, softened

  • 1 cup full-fat sour cream

  • ½ cup mayonnaise (sugar-free)

  • ½ cup heavy cream

  • 1 (1 oz) packet dry ranch seasoning mix (SEE NOTE FOR SUGAR-FREE OPTION)

  • 1 c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ese, divided

  • 1 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ese, divided

For the Topping:

  • ½ cup shredded sharp cheddar cheese

  • 2 green onions, thinly sliced

  • Optional garnish: Extra crumbled bacon, fresh chopped parsley or dill


Instructions

Phase 1: Prep & Season (The 5-Minute Start) (Time: 5 minutes | Intensity: Low)

1. Preheat & Prep: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Lightly grease a 9×13 inch baking dish.
2. Season the Chicken: Place the cubed chicken in a large mixing bowl. Drizzle with olive oil and sprinkle with garlic powder, onion pow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per. Toss until evenly coated.

Phase 2: Create the “Magic” Sauce (Time: 5 minutes | Intensity: Low)

In a separate, large microwave-safe bowl, combine the softened cream cheese, sour cream, mayonnaise, and heavy cream. Microwave in 30-second bursts, stirring between each, until the mixture is warm and easily stirrable (about 60-90 seconds total). This is the key to a smooth, lump-free sauce.
Whisk in the Flavor: Add the entire packet of dry ranch seasoning to the warm cream mixture. Whisk vigorously until completely smooth and homogenous.
Fold in the Goodness: Stir in ½ cup of the shredded cheddar and ½ cup of the Monterey Jack cheese into the sauce until melted and combined. The sauce will be thick, creamy, and incredibly fragrant.

Phase 3: The One-Bowl Combine (Time: 5 minutes | Intensity: Low)

To the large bowl with the seasoned chicken, add the raw cauliflower florets and about two-thirds of the crumbled bacon (reserve the rest for topping). Pour the entire bowl of creamy ranch sauce over everything.
The Final Mix: Using a large spoon or spatula, gently but thoroughly mix until the chicken, cauliflower, bacon, and sauce are completely combined and every piece is coated in that creamy, ranch-y goodness.

Phase 4: Bake to Bubbly Perfection (Time: 35 minutes | Intensity: Hands-Off)

1. Assemble: Pour the entire mixture into your prepared baking dish, spreading it into an even layer.
2. Top & Bake: Sprinkle the remaining ½ cup of cheddar cheese evenly over the top. Place the dish in the preheated oven, uncovered.
3. Bake: Bake for 30-35 minutes. The casserole is done when the chicken is cooked through (internal temperature of 165°F), the cauliflower is tender, the sauce is bubbling vigorously around the edges, and the cheese on top is melted and golden.

Phase 5: The Finishing Touches & Serve (Time: 5 minutes)

1. Rest: Remove the casserole from the oven and let it sit for 5 minutes. This allows the sauce to thicken slightly, making serving easier.
2. Garnish: Scatter the remaining crumbled bacon, sliced green onions, and any optional fresh herbs over the top.
3. Serve Hot: Dish it up directly from the pan! This casserole is a complete meal on its own, rich with protein and vegetables.


CRITICAL KETO NOTES & PRO-TIPS

  • RANCH SEASONING ALERT: Many store-bought ranch packets contain hidden sugars and maltodextrin. For a strictly keto version, use a sugar-free brand (like Primal Kitchen or Hidden Valley Ranch Seasoning & Dressing Mix) or make your own blend:

    • Homemade Sugar-Free Ranch Mix: 2 tbsp dried parsley, 1 tsp dried dill, 1 tsp garlic powder, 1 tsp onion powder, ½ tsp dried chives, ½ tsp black pepper, ¼ tsp salt. Use this in place of the packet.

  • Chicken Choice: Thighs will yield a more flavorful, juicy result, but breasts work perfectly for a leaner option. Use pre-cooked rotisserie chicken to cut active time to zero! Just shred 3-4 cups of cooked chicken and skip the initial seasoning step.

  • Veggie Swap: Not a cauliflower fan? Try the same amount of chopped broccoli florets. For an even lower-carb count, use 6 cups of chopped fresh spinach (it will wilt down perfectly).

  • Crispy Topping Hack: For an extra-crispy top, during the last 5 minutes of baking, broil on high, watching closely, until the cheese is spotty brown and bubbling.

  • Meal Prep & Storage:

    • Fridge: Cool completely, then store covered in the dish or in airtight containers for up to 4 days.

    • Freeze: Portion into freezer-safe containers for up to 3 months. Thaw overnight in fridge before reheating.

    • Reheat: Microwave single portions, or reheat larger amounts, covered with foil, in a 350°F oven until heated through (about 20 minutes).


Nutrition Information (Per Serving – 1/6th of Casserole)

Note: Estimate based on using chicken breasts, sugar-free ranch seasoning, and full-fat dairy. Values can vary based on specific brands used.

  • Calories: ~620 kcal

  • Total Carbohydrates: 8g

    • Dietary Fiber: 2g

    • Sugars: 3g

    • NET CARBS: 6g ← Your Key Keto Metric

  • Protein: 38g

  • Total Fat: 48g

    • Saturated Fat: 22g

  • Cholesterol: 170mg

  • Sodium: ~900mg (Varies greatly with ranch seasoning; use homemade to control)
